— Ocala - Marion County Veterans Memorial Park —
Chickamauga, Ga.
September 1863
Casualties
US. ..…16,200
CSA … 18,000
Our grandfathers served
Isaiah Fort ………. CSA
James Parramore. CSA
Daniel McLucas ….. US
Sponsored by: The (Jack) & Virginia McLucas Family
Erected by The Bob (Jack) & Virginia McLucas Family.
Topics. This memorial is listed in this topic list: War, US Civil.
Location. 29° 11.159′ N, 82° 6.037′ W. Marker is in Ocala, Florida, in Marion County. Memorial can be reached from East Fort King Street, 0.1 miles south of E Silver Springs Blvd..
